Troubleshooting
Gate is stiff or difficult to open/close
Ensure hinge pins are clean and free from debris. Check that the gate is hanging level and not binding against the ground or frame. Lubrication with a suitable outdoor lubricant may help.
Hinges are squeaking
Apply a small amount of exterior-grade lubricant to the hinge pin where it meets the bracket. Ensure the gate is properly aligned to prevent undue stress.
Gate sagging
Verify that the correct number and type of hinges were installed according to the gate's weight and size. Ensure all screws are tightened securely into the post and gate. Consider adding an additional hinge if the gate is particularly heavy or long.
Difficulty lifting gate off hinges
Check for any obstructions or rust buildup around the pin. Ensure the gate is perfectly vertical when attempting to lift it off.

Setup, Compatibility & Care
Setup:
Measure your gate to determine the correct hinge placement and spacing.
Attach the gate brackets to the gate post using the provided hardened wood screws. Ensure they are level and securely fastened.
Attach the corresponding hinge components (typically gate bands or eye bolts, sold separately) to the gate itself.
Lift the gate onto the hinge pins. The lift-on, lift-off design allows for easy alignment.
Compatibility:
Suitable for wooden garden gates.
Suitable for wrought iron garden gates.
Requires the use of gate bands or gate eye bolts on the gate itself to engage with the hinge pins.
Care:
The hot-dipped galvanized finish provides excellent protection. For extended longevity, occasional cleaning with a damp cloth is recommended. Avoid abrasive cleaners that could damage the finish.
